It may be interesting to be able to limit the CPU usage for a process so that it does not overload your Server (case of a backup for example ).

The package that allows this is CPULimit You can install via the command :

apt-get install cpulimit

To set up the CPU limitation for a process in particular, you will need to use a screen.

The screen creation :

screen -S limitationCPU

In the screen, one sets up the CPU limitation (in the example below, we will restrict the process with the PID 888 à 50%) :

cpulimit -p 8888 -l 50%

Can then detach the screen using Ctrl + A + D.

If you want to reattach the screen created earlier, just run :

screen -r limitationCPU
